C#教程:非模态对话框实现与.NET环境介绍

需积分: 9 6 下载量 74 浏览量 更新于2024-08-19 收藏 5.19MB PPT 举报
在C# ASP网页设计教程中,"显示、隐藏非模态对话框"是一个关键概念。非模态对话框与模态对话框不同,它们在页面初始化时就已经加载,并不阻断用户的其他操作。要实现非模态对话框的显示与隐藏,开发者需要掌握以下步骤: 1. 对话框加载机制:非模态对话框通常在主窗体创建时预先加载,而不是像模态对话框那样在特定操作触发时动态加载。这涉及到对窗口或对话框类(如MessageBox、Form等)的show()方法的调用,以使其可见,而hide()方法则用于在需要时将其隐藏。 2. C#基础知识:课程内容深入浅出地介绍了C#编程语言,包括基本语法、语句、方法等。这些是开发任何Web应用的基础,无论是处理用户界面交互还是后端逻辑。 3. 面向对象编程:C#作为一门面向对象的语言,课程覆盖了面向对象编程的核心概念,如类、对象、继承、封装和多态等,这对于构建复杂的应用程序至关重要。 4. Windows编程:针对Windows环境,课程讲解了如何利用Windows API进行编程,包括输入输出操作,这对于与操作系统底层交互以及与Windows控件的交互非常重要。 5. 数据库访问技术:数据是Web应用的核心,课程还涵盖了数据库访问技术,如ADO.NET,帮助开发者连接、查询和管理数据,确保数据的高效处理和安全存储。 6. .NET环境介绍:作为课程的起点,章节详细介绍了Microsoft .NET框架,包括其设计理念、主要构成(如.NET Framework Class Library和.NET Core)、目标以及C#语言在其中的角色。它强调了平台的易用性和跨平台能力,使开发者可以构建可移植的解决方案。 7. 1.1 Microsoft .NET概述:这部分介绍了.NET作为微软下一代互联网战略的核心,它提倡用户友好和易用性,旨在通过统一的工具和服务简化开发过程,支持各种规模的企业和个人用户进行高效的信息管理和商业协作。 这个教程不仅涵盖了基础的C#语法,还深入探讨了与ASP网页开发相关的关键概念和技术,包括非模态对话框的使用,以及.NET框架在其中的作用,为学生提供了一个全面的编程学习路径。